Child Safety Requirements on the Tour

Ensuring the safety of younger travelers is a top priority for this tour. Strict adherence to Massachusetts law requires all children under 8 years old or shorter than 57 inches to use federally approved car seats. Parents must bring the appropriate car seats, as the tour does not provide these. Each child must also be registered as a separate guest. Failure to comply with these safety measures will result in cancellation without refund.
